Prayer: Writ Petition filed under Article 226 of Constitution of India, to issue a Writ of Mandamus, directing the respondents 3 and 4 to consider and pass appropriate orders immediately on the petitioner's representations dated 12.05.2025 and 24.05.2025 made for the celebration of Vaikasi (Perum Poojai Festival) festival scheduled on 31.05.2025 to 03.06.2025 at Arulmigu Sri Palaniyandavar and Sri Mathagiri Mariamman Temples Festival situated at Mathagiri Village, Kadavur Taluk, Karur District within a time frame as fixed by this Court.
For Petitioner : Mr.B.Prahalad Ravi For Respondents : Mr.A.S.Abul Kalaam Azad Government Advocate (Crl Side) COMMON ORDER When the matter was taken up for hearing, the learned counsel on either side inform the Court that the matter has been amicably settled between the parties. Joint Memo has been filed in this regard. The same is recorded. The Joint Memo is extracted here under:
"The above Writ Petition filed by the respective Petitioners seeking permission to celebrate Vaikasi Festival scheduled on 31.05.2025 to 03.06.2025 at Arulmigu Sri Palaniyandavar and Mathagiri Mariamman Temples situated at Mathagiri Village, Kadavur Taluk, Karur District. Both the Petitioners hereby agreed to celebrate the temple festival 3/6
jointly. Though, one P.Malaiyappan from Panikkan Clan or Vagaiyarah was appointed as Honorary President of the Festival Committee, at request made by the Petitioner in W.P. (MD) No.14819 of 2025 namely Chinnaraman, we are jointly agreed to nominate one Arumugam 5/0. Mariappan as the one among the members of the festival committee who hails from Panikkan Clan towards peaceful celebration of the above mentioned temple festival as scheduled. The memo may be recorded and pass suitable orders for celebration of the temples festival as scheduled.
This Hon'ble Court may be pleased record the same and permit to celebrate the temples festival jointly as scheduled and thus render Justice."
3.In view of the Joint memo filed by the parties, these Writ Petitions are hereby closed. There shall be no order as to costs. Consequently, connected miscellaneous petition is closed.
